Marc Idelson introduction:

Marc Idelson (尹丹森)'s research focus is on comparative Sino-Western knowledge management.

Marc's past teaching record, at Essec Business School (高等经济商业学院), Peking University (北京大学) and Nottingham University (諾丁漢大學), includes stewardship of 171 business plans for new ventures and 140 IB (國際企業) plans for existing ventures to enter new countries, drawn up by 670 students (35 nationalities), either individually or in teams of 3 to 7 members. Marc's educational philosophy emphasises personal development rather than mere instructional knowledge transfer.

A graduate of Ecole Polytechnique (巴黎综合理工学院), Telecom ParisTech (国立巴黎高等电信学校), and HEC Paris (巴黎高等商業研究學院), Marc is a past member of ACM Siggraph (美国计算机协会计算机图形专业组), IEEE (電機電子工程師學會), ISACA (信息系统审计与控制协会), and Transparency International (透明国际).

Prior to joining academia in 2006, Marc started work in 1987 at a software start-up now part of SAP (SAP公司) and of IBM (IBM), then held newly created senior IT positions in the Allianz (安联) and BNP Paribas (法國巴黎銀行) groups in Asia and in Europe.
